We study theoretically the Josephson current in an s-wave superconductor/noncentrosymmetric superconductor (SWSC/NCSC) junction. Based on the Bogoliubov-de Gennes equation and the quantum scattering method, we show that the Josephson current periodicity is π not 2π when the NCSC has only a pure p-wave component, whereas when both the s-wave and p-wave components are considered together in the NCSC, the Josephson current periodicity recovers to be the usual one 2π . It is also shown that the coupling strength of the junction as well as the Rashba spin-orbit coupling in the NCSC can significantly affect the periodicity of the Josephson current and its phase dependence. Our findings are useful to discern the order parameter symmetry in the NCSC.
研究在干净极限的情形下,铁基超导的带间耦合作用和界面散射对S/I/S±超导结约瑟夫森电流的调控.基于Bogoliubov-de Gennes方程和量子散射理论,计算出Andreev束缚态能量,进一步得出约瑟夫森电流,发现带间耦合作用可使约瑟夫森电流出现反转效应,此特性可以帮助确定铁基超导中s±波的配对性质.

We study the Rashba spin-orbit coupling (RSOC) effect on the supercurrent in a clean triplet superconductor/two-dimensional electron gas/triplet superconductor (TS/2DEG/TS) junction, where RSOC is considered in the 2DEG region. Based on the Bogoliubov-de Gennes equation and quantum scattering method, we show that RSOC can lead to a 0-π oscillation of supercurrent and the abrupt current reversal effect. The current direction can be reversed by a tiny modulation of RSOC, and this is attributed to the equal spin pairing of the TS order parameter and the spin precession phase of the quasiparticle traveling in the RSOC region. The RSOC strength can be controlled by an electric field in experiments, thus our findings provide a purely electric means to modulate the supercurrent in TS Josephson junctions.
We study the electric control of the Josephson current flowing in a clean triplet superconductor (TS) junction with a two-dimensional electron gas (2DEG) layer between two leads. The Rashba spin-orbit coupling (RSOC) is considered in the 2DEG region and its strength can be altered by an external electric field. Since the TS Cooper pairs can achieve a spin precession phase due to the pseudomagnetic field from RSOC when they travel in the 2DEG region, the Josephson current exhibits a regular 0-π oscillation, abrupt current reversal effect, and an unusual temperature dependence. Our findings may provide a purely electric means to control the Josephson current.
We report a theoretical study on the tunneling conductance of two-dimensional electron gas/insulator/noncentrosymmetric superconductor (SC) junction, in which Rashba spin–orbital coupling (RSOC) exists in both sides of the junction and the SC lead has a mixed singlet and triplet superconducting correlation. Employing the extended Blonder–Tinkham–Klapwijk formalism, we found that RSOC in either side of the junction can enhance or suppress the conductance, depending on the junction parameters such as the Fermi wave-vectors of the leads and the insulator barrier strength between the two leads. This is different from the effect of a ferromagnetic lead. It is also found that the conductance spectra exhibit distinctive peaks and turning points, which are very useful for determining the relative strength of the singlet and triplet gaps of the SC lead, as well as the RSOC constant of the noncentrosymmetric SC from tunneling conductance measurements.
Abstract: In this paper ,we studied the transverse persistent charge current flowing at the interface of the FM/2DEG junction, the Rashba spin orbit interaction is considered in 2DEG lead. By using the quantum scattering method , we found that a nonzero transverse charge current flows along interface at the zero bias applied on the junction, and the current can affected by system parameters such as Fermi energy, spin orbit coupling constant, as well as the FM magnetization including its magnitude and direction.. When the magnetization is parallel to the interface, the charge current vanishes, whereas it arrives at the maximum as the magnetization of the FM electrode in the 2DEG plane and perpendicular to the interface. We have also studied the non-equilibrium case that the nonzero bias is applied on the junction, the transverse charge current was also found flowing at the interface but its magnitude is much larger than the equilibrium case due to the smearing effect, which is favorable to the experimental measurement.
